What is an essay
An essay is a written assignment where the student must show his or her ability to express his or her thoughts and formulate them correctly. This assignment helps the teacher assess not only writing skills, but also knowledge of spelling and punctuation. To get a high score it is necessary to adhere to the given structure, show all your linguistic abilities and correctly solve the problem posed.
An essay cannot be written if the student does not read much and does not pay attention to general development, cannot articulate his thoughts correctly and does not understand the basics of communication.

Essay Preparation
As with any assignment, first learn the theoretical rules and basics. You will need to know the basis for writing an essay, the structure of the text of the work, the rules of spelling, speech. Based on theoretical knowledge, you should check and correct errors. Students often make stylistic inaccuracies or incorrect use of means of expression. Therefore, it is important to first understand what it is and how to apply it, so that you do not lose points in the evaluation. As you begin your essay, first formulate the main idea that you will reveal in the paper. This will be the basic thesis statement that you should adhere to throughout the paper. You must not contradict it. You will have to write it down, comment on it, confirm it, and draw a conclusion. It is important to understand that in the text you will need to indicate your position, to give your point of view. For example, any work of this kind in literature should contain quotations from the primary source, a clear logical chain of conclusions and personal opinion/position of the author. For an essay, you will need to make a plan beforehand. Detailed instructions on how to write an outline can be found in this publication.
Structure of the essay
Let's understand the structure. The work should include three main parts:
-Introduction/Intermission - this part has a statement of the problem and identifies the main thoughts of the work - the thesis statements.
-The main content - the largest part of the essay, here should be given arguments: these are examples and evidence.
-The conclusion / Conclusion - the point of view of the author of the work.
This part should coincide with the thesis statement. You should relate the structure of the essay to its literary form. Use one of such forms as narrative, characterization, analysis,

This is roughly what this algorithm looks like: First, formulate the idea that you will prove in the text; Second, select arguments (at least two or three) that prove your point of view. If you are writing an essay for the Russian language exam, it is recommended to agree with the position of the author of the original text, as it will be easier to select arguments for the "for" position. It is best to distribute the arguments from less convincing to more convincing; Third, the conclusion should support the author's thesis. It is best to begin the conclusion with a summarizing phrase. Remember, in the conclusion can not list your thoughts again, they must be summarized, to summarize. If you do not know how to write any word, replace it with a synonym.
